KITTENCAL'S EGGNOG FRENCH TOAST

Regular sliced sandwich bread is not recommended for this try to use French or even Italian bread and make certain that it is a day old, the sugar amount may be adjusted to suit taste --- served sprinkled with powdered sugar and maple or pancake syrup :)

Steps:

  • In a bowl whisk together the eggs with eggnog, cinnamon, pumpkin pie spice and sugar until very well blended (you may need to whisk vigorously to incorporate the spices) transfer to a shallow dish (I use my 8 x 8-inch baking pan for this).
  • Melt 1-2 tablespoons butter in a skillet over medium heat.
  • Dip one slice of bread at a time into the egg mixture making certain that the slices are thoroughly coated.
  • Place onto hot skillet and cook until lightly browned on each side.
  • Serve warm.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 462.9, Fat 10.3, SaturatedFat 4.2, Cholesterol 108, Sodium 837.4, Carbohydrate 75.7, Fiber 4.1, Sugar 5.8, Protein 15.8

2 large eggs, slightly beaten
1 1/2 cups commercial store-bought eggnog (store-bought eggnog is recommended)
1 teaspoon cinnamon (can increase to 1-1/2 teaspoons)
1 teaspoon pumpkin pie spice
1 tablespoon sugar (adjust amount to taste) (optional)
12 slices day-old French bread
confectioners' sugar
pancake syrup (of choice)

FEEDING A KITTEN: KITTEN FOOD TYPES AND SCHEDULE
Kittens’ needs for fat, some fatty acids, and most vitamins are the same as for adult cats, Larsen says. But kittens have a higher requirement for protein, amino acids, and minerals, as well as for some vitamins. For example, kittens should get about 30% of their energy from protein. CAN KITTENS EAT ADULT CAT FOOD? - CAT KINGPIN
Kitten food differs from cat food in one very important way: protein content. While cat foods are made up of at least 18% protein, the minimum percentage for kitten food is 22%. Kittens are growing at an incredibly rapid pace. So, they require more protein in their diets to build muscle.

WEANING KITTENS: HOW AND WHEN | WHAT TO FEED A KITTEN ...
Weeks 4-5: Give wet or moistened dry food, mixed with formula to form a slush. Supplement with formula if the kitten is not taking to the new food, to make sure it gets enough calories. Weeks 5-6: The weaning kittens should start to nibble on the kibble, slightly moistened with water. Weeks 6-7: By now, the kitten weaning process is complete ...

WHEN TO SWITCH FROM KITTEN FOOD TO CAT FOOD | PURINA
Here’s how: Days 1-2: Serve 3/4 of the normal amount of kitten food and add 1/4 of the new adult cat food. Days 3-4: Serve half kitten food and half adult cat food. Days 5-7: Serve 1/4 kitten food and 3/4 adult cat food. Days 8-10: Serve only the new adult cat food. If your cat resists eating the new food, slow the transition and give her ...
